Q&A: Can Satan, as a non-omnipotent being, put thoughts into people's minds?

Please Stop Saying Faith Is Belief Without Evidence 00:48:32 – 00:50:04

Viewer question from Joy Chintons.

Mike cites John 13:2 (or 13:27): 'Satan had put it into the heart of Judas Iscariot to betray Jesus.' This indicates Satan has some form of access to human thought or at least the ability to implant ideas/suggestions — analogized to how audio gives Mike access to the listener's mind through a non-physical medium. Mike says this does not necessarily mean Satan can read minds; the passage shows he can send thoughts or suggestions. Satan's primary tactic is exploiting a person's own sinful tendencies.
